About the Trek

 

The Kheerganga Trek is one of the most popular short Himalayan treks in Himachal Pradesh, offering an exciting combination of dense pine and deodar forests, beautiful mountain trails, waterfalls, traditional Himalayan villages, and the spectacular landscapes of the Parvati Valley.

Starting from Barshaini near Kasol, the trek takes you through the scenic Parvati Valley towards Kheerganga, famous for its natural hot springs and peaceful mountain surroundings. Along the trail, trekkers can enjoy beautiful views of the Parvati River, forested slopes, traditional villages and dramatic Himalayan landscapes.

The trek is considered suitable for beginners with reasonable fitness, although the trail involves a long uphill walk and uneven, rocky sections. The Kheerganga trail is approximately 12–14 km one way from Barshaini, depending on the route and current trail conditions. The highest point is around 2,960 metres (9,700+ feet).

The Kheerganga experience is not only about reaching the destination; it is about walking through the peaceful Parvati Valley, experiencing the Himalayan atmosphere and enjoying the natural beauty of Himachal Pradesh.

 

Important Current Update

Overnight camping at Kheerganga is currently prohibited. The trek should therefore be planned as a day trek, with overnight accommodation arranged at permitted locations such as Barshaini, Kalga, Nakthan or nearby areas. Local forest and trek-entry regulations may change according to government orders, weather and trail conditions.

After an early breakfast, begin your journey towards Barshaini, the main roadhead and starting point for the Kheerganga trek.

From Barshaini, the trekking adventure begins. The trail takes you through beautiful Himalayan forests, mountain paths and scenic sections of the Parvati Valley.

As you continue walking, you may pass through traditional settlements such as Nakthan and encounter beautiful natural surroundings along the route. Depending on the route and current trail conditions, you may also witness waterfalls, streams and spectacular valley views.

The climb gradually takes you higher towards Kheerganga. The final section can be more demanding, but the surrounding Himalayan scenery makes the effort worthwhile.

On reaching Kheerganga, take time to enjoy the peaceful surroundings and visit the famous natural hot spring area, subject to local access regulations.

After spending appropriate time at the destination, begin your descent towards Barshaini/Kalga.

Return to your permitted overnight accommodation and relax after a rewarding day in the mountains.

 

What You'll Experience

This is the main adventure day of the package. You will experience forest trails, mountain streams, Himalayan villages, changing landscapes and the spectacular atmosphere of Kheerganga.

The trek is physically demanding due to its length and elevation gain, so trekkers should maintain a comfortable pace and follow the trek leader's instructions.

 

Important Information

The Kheerganga trek is currently treated as a day trek and overnight camping at Kheerganga is not permitted under current regulations. Trekking entry timings and local restrictions must be followed.

Weather conditions can make sections of the trail slippery, particularly during or after rainfall.

Safety Guidelines

Acclimatize Properly

Give your body sufficient time to adjust to increasing altitude. Avoid rushing during uphill sections.

Dress in Layers

Mountain weather can change quickly. Carry multiple layers so you can adjust your clothing according to temperature and weather.

Follow the Trek Leader's Instructions

Always follow the instructions of your trek leader and support team regarding route, pace, rest stops and safety.

Be Cautious on Snow & Ice

During winter or snowfall, trails can become slippery. Use proper trekking shoes and trekking poles and walk carefully.

Carry Essential Medications

Carry your personal medicines and basic first-aid supplies. Inform the trek leader about any important medical requirements before starting the trek.

Stay Hydrated & Eat Well

Drink water regularly and consume sufficient meals and energy-rich snacks throughout the trek.

Be Mindful of AMS

Acute Mountain Sickness (AMS) can occur at high altitude. Watch for symptoms such as headache, nausea, dizziness, unusual tiredness or breathlessness. Inform the trek leader immediately if you feel unwell.

Pack Smart & Travel Light

Carry only essential items. An unnecessarily heavy backpack can make the trek significantly more difficult.

Respect the Environment

Do not litter. Avoid disturbing wildlife and vegetation, and follow Leave No Trace principles wherever possible.

Emergency Preparedness

Keep your identification, emergency contacts, essential medicines and important documents easily accessible. Follow the trek team's instructions in case of an emergency.

Yes. Kheerganga is generally considered an easy-to-moderate Himalayan trek and can be suitable for beginners with reasonable physical fitness. However, the trail involves a long uphill walk, uneven terrain and significant elevation gain, so basic trekking fitness is recommended.

 

The trekking distance from Barshaini to Kheerganga is generally around 12–14 km one way, depending on the route and current trail conditions. The uphill journey commonly takes around 4–6 hours, depending on fitness, weather and pace.

Kheerganga is located at approximately 2,960 metres (around 9,700+ feet) above sea level.

The most suitable trekking seasons are generally March to June and September to November. The monsoon months can bring heavy rainfall, slippery trails and landslide risks, while winter conditions can make the trail difficult. Always check current weather and local trekking conditions before departure.

No. Overnight camping at Kheerganga is currently prohibited. Current 2026 trekking information indicates that Kheerganga should be visited as a day trek, with overnight accommodation arranged in permitted areas such as Barshaini, Kalga or Nakthan.

 

The main Kheerganga trekking route starts from Barshaini, a roadhead village in the Parvati Valley near Kasol. The Himachal Pradesh Forest Department's master-plan documentation also identifies Barshaini as the motorable access point followed by approximately 12 km of trekking.
